I will show my work, just let me know if I am doing it write. *****According to the U.S. Census Bureau, the United States has a net gain of 1 person every 14 seconds. How many additional persons does that amount to in one year? (Remember to represent your answer graphically, algebraically, and numerically.)

There is 3600 seconds in 1 hour. 1person/14sec * 3600 secs / 1 hr * 24 hr / 1day * 365 days / 1 yr
